Industry Trends and Material Innovations in Protective Outerwear
The landscape of protective outerwear is continually evolving, driven by advancements in material science and increasing demands for sustainability and multi-functionality. Current trends emphasize lightweight yet highly durable fabrics, enhanced breathability without compromising waterproofing, and designs that integrate seamlessly with other PPE components. The shift towards multi-layered laminate technologies, incorporating hydrophobic membranes such as expanded Polytetrafluoroethylene (ePTFE) or advanced Polyurethane (PU) coatings, is paramount. These innovations enable garments to achieve higher hydrostatic head ratings while simultaneously allowing moisture vapor to escape, preventing internal condensation and enhancing user comfort. Furthermore, the industry is seeing a push for PFC-free Durable Water Repellent (DWR) treatments, reflecting a commitment to environmental responsibility without sacrificing performance. The Science of Impermeability: Rain Jacket Craftsmanship Explained
Manufacturing Process Deep Dive: Ensuring Uncompromised Performance
The creation of a high-performance rain jacket like the Utility Jacket involves a meticulously controlled manufacturing process, ensuring every garment meets stringent quality and performance criteria. It begins with the selection of advanced technical fabrics, often multi-layered constructions featuring an outer face fabric treated with DWR, a waterproof-breathable membrane, and sometimes an inner lining. These fabrics are then precisely cut using Computer-Aided Design (CAD) and Computer-Aided Manufacturing (CAM) systems, minimizing waste and ensuring precise panel alignment. The most critical step for waterproofing is seam sealing: all seams are reinforced with a heat-applied waterproof tape, preventing water ingress through needle perforations. This process, often referred to as "critically seam-sealed" or "fully seam-sealed," is a hallmark of true waterproof apparel. Rigorous quality control measures are integrated throughout the production cycle, including hydrostatic head testing (ISO 811) to verify waterproofness, and spray tests (AATCC Test Method 22) for water repellency. Final inspection also includes checks for material integrity, stitching quality, and overall finish. Key Technical Parameters and Performance Benchmarks
Understanding the technical specifications of a rain jacket is crucial for B2B procurement, ensuring the chosen product aligns with operational demands. Key parameters include: Hydrostatic Head (HH), measured in millimeters, indicating the height of a water column the fabric can withstand before leaking (ISO 811); Moisture Vapor Transmission Rate (MVTR) or Breathability, measured in g/m²/24hrs, quantifying how much water vapor can pass through the fabric (ASTM E96/E96M), crucial for comfort during physical activity; and Durable Water Repellent (DWR) treatment, a coating that causes water to bead up and roll off the fabric surface. Frequently Asked Questions (FAQ)
- Q: What is the primary difference between a rain jacket and a soft jacket?
- A: A rain jacket is designed for full waterproof protection with taped seams and a waterproof membrane, prioritizing protection from heavy rain. A soft jacket is typically water-resistant, made from woven stretch fabrics that offer breathability and flexibility but are not fully waterproof, making them suitable for lighter drizzle or dry, active use.
- Q: How do I choose the right rain jacket for my team's specific industry needs?
- A: Consider the typical weather conditions, duration of exposure, and activity levels. For high activity or warm climates, breathability (MVTR) is crucial. For extreme rain or prolonged exposure, a higher Hydrostatic Head rating is necessary. Also, evaluate the need for features like reinforced stress points, high-visibility elements, and specialized pocket configurations.

- Q: Can the Utility Jacket be used in cold weather like a winter jacket?
- A: While the Utility Jacket provides excellent wind and rain protection, it is primarily a shell designed for waterproofing and breathability. For cold weather conditions, it is best used as an outer layer in a layering system, allowing insulation (e.g., a fleece or puffer) to be worn underneath. It is not inherently insulated like a dedicated winter jacket.
